The CERP programmatic regulations specifically require the development of six program-wide guidance memoranda and pre-CERP baseline document that are consistent with the programmatic regulations, applicable law, and establish additional procedures to achieve the goals and purposes of the Plan. The guidance memoranda and pre-CERP baseline are fundamental to the integrated framework; provide direction for using the tools for planning, implementation, and evaluation; and provide assurances that the goals and purposes of the Plan will be achieved.

As part of the consultation process required by the programmatic regulations, these draft documents containing the six guidance memoranda and the pre-CERP baseline have been made available for review by agencies and the public. The USACE and the SFWMD will also consult with the South Florida Ecosystem Restoration Task Force. The USACE and the SFWMD will then complete the guidance memoranda and pre-CERP baseline and submit them to the Secretary of the Army in accordance with the programmatic regulations.
